ACS Books is the publisher of the prestigious and long-standing ACS Symposium Series, alongside other valuable references such as the ACS Style Guide, Reagents Chemicals, and Cannon’s Pharmacology for Chemists.
ACS Symposium Series
The goal for the ACS Symposium Series is to provide an official publishing outlet for the content of the symposia at ACS national meetings (subject to a level of peer review and technical editing consistent with that of ACS journals) for the core chemical community and the interfaces with materials, physics, biology, and medicine. The ACS Symposium Series provides cutting-edge research results in a review type format.

The ACS Symposium Series Archive contains a total 1,278 books and 19,170 chapters inclusive of all ACS Symposium Series titles from 1974-2008 as well as the full Advances in Chemistry Series from 1950-1998.

The ACS Symposium Series contains high-quality, peer-reviewed books developed from the ACS technical divisions' symposia. Each chapter is carefully authored by an expert in the field, and the collection of chapters edited by an internationally recognized leader in the field. The series covers a broad range of topics including agricultural and food chemistry, cellulose and renewable materials, chemical education, organic chemistry, polymer chemistry, materials, and many others.

The RSC eBook Collection is a definitive point of reference for anyone working in the chemical sciences. Over 700 books spanning 40 years have been brought together, digitalised as pdf files and made fully searchable. The result is a comprehensive overview of research and opinion in a multitude of areas of chemical science. Continually updated and expanded throughout the year, the RSC eBook Collection provides access to new content as it is published and continuous access to our full catalogue of books. The eBook Collection is fully searchable and indexed to chapter level, with all documents provided as pdfs. Excellent search engines, powered by Google, enable you to quickly retrieve the data you want.

Strengthen your research and your academic program with SciFinder. SciFinder is a research discovery tool that allows college students and faculty to access a wide diversity of research from many scientific disciplines, including biomedical sciences, chemistry, engineering, materials science, agricultural science, and more! With a single source, you can explore scientific information in journal and patent literature from around the world, as well as reputable web sources: • References from more than 10,000 currently published journals and patents from more than 61 patent authorities • Important scientific discoveries from the present to the mid-1800s • The latest scientific breakthroughs almost as soon as they are published with references added daily and some patent information as recent as 2 days ago • The world's largest collection of organic and inorganic substance information
